| A challenging vacancy currently exists for an Interpretive Officer at West Coast National Park. Reporting to the People and Conservation Officer; the key performance areas of the successful incumbent would include the following: • Plan and present environmental education programmes in line with the National Curriculum Statement; • Promotion of the park’s image to the full range of park users ; • Establishment of sound relations with surrounding communities ; • Dissemination of information to visitors and local communities ; • Co-ordination and training of staff and community members in volunteer programmes, cultural heritage management programmes and economic empowerment programmes. REQUIREMENTS The requirements listed below are representative of the knowledge, skills and/or abilities that are required for the job. • Grade 12 with qualification in Environmental Education • No less than three years practical experience in community development through conservation; running environmental education programmes , • Fluent in at least two of the Western Cape three official languages • Computer literacy • Good Communication skills (written, verbal and interpersonal) • Must be in possession of a Code 08 drivers license with PDP • Passion for working with children and a willingness to travel is a prerequisite A cost to company remuneration package based on the on the salary scale of a position with a Paterson CL job grade, will be offered.
